Employer Cases: Classification/Reclassification

(Supreme Court)

Click on the case name to read the decision on the Ohio Supreme Court's web site.  Decisions which adopt the decision of a lower court or Magistrate, or which decide a case based on a previous decision, are excluded. 

Cafaro Mgt. Co., State ex rel. v. Kielmeyer (3/21/07)

BWC did not err in reclassifying clerical and security employees for purposes of determining employer's premiums.

Vote: 7-0
Opinion by: Per Curiam

Craftsmen Basement Finishing Sys., Inc., State ex rel. v. Ryan (4/15/09)

BWC must adequately explain decision to reclassify employees so that reviewing court could understand reason for reclassifying when decision to reclassify was not self-explanatory.

Vote: 7-0
Opinion by: Per Curiam

Ohio Aluminum Industries, Inc., State ex rel. v. Indus. Comm. (10/16/02)

Bureau's classification of employer's business (for premium determination) was not unreasonable and was supported by some evidence.

Vote: 7-0
Opinion by: Per Curiam

RMS of Ohio, Inc., State ex rel. v. Ohio Bur. of Workers' Comp. (4/4/07)

BWC did not err in reclassifying business for purpose of determining workers' compensation premium rates.

Vote: 7-0
Opinion by: Per Curiam

Roberds, Inc., State ex rel. v. Conrad (8/25/99)

Bureau of Workers' Compensation correctly categorized employer's employees for purposes of determining premium to be paid.

Vote: 7-0
Opinion by: Per Curiam
